WebSep 26, 2024 · A Long Way Gone: Memoirs of a Boy Soldier by Ishmael Beah. Written with intense clarity, Ishmael Beah looks back on his time as a child soldier in Sierra Leone. This book was one of the first memoirs about being a child soldier, as opposed to a profile written by a journalist. WebJun 3, 2007 · Ishmael Beah, 26, went through that extraordinarily horrific struggle as a child in Sierra Leone. He details his story of survival in the new book, "A Long Way Gone."

WebUnusual Normality. by Ishmael Beah. Ishmael Beah comes to New York as a teenager after years of fighting as a child soldier in Sierra Leone and gets a second chance at childhood. Share.
WebIn A Long Way Gone, Beah, now twenty-five years old, tells a riveting story: how at the age of twelve, he fled attacking rebels and wandered a land rendered unrecognizable by violence.
